A CHESTER pub is celebrating after a successful Christmas party in aid of a good cause.

The Grosvenor Arms Handbridge held a Christmas party for the volunteers at the Hospice of the Good Shepherd.

The party, which took place last week, welcomed about 60 guests, who indulged in a buffet and won prizes in the raffle.

Pat Wilde, licensee of The Grosvenor Arms, said: “It was a brilliant success and I support the hospice all the way and have done for many years. They are really lovely people and the volunteers are little angels.

“All prizes of the raffle were donated by local residents of Chester and amongst the winnings was a massive fruit hamper and a beautiful display of flowers.”

Pat added: “I feel very strongly about supporting this particular cause and will continue to do so for as long as I’m licensee. I urge anyone thinking about donating to a charity to consider the Hospice of the Good Shepherd because if it were to close, it would be a real disaster.”
